About Fernanda Serrano - Mortgage Loan Officer - Homeside Financial

Fernanda Serrano is a mortgage loan officer affiliated with Homeside Financial, operating in Austin, Texas. The entity's role centers on facilitating residential mortgage lending, guiding clients through loan options, and coordinating with lenders to secure financing for home purchases. Its operations are informed by standard industry practices, including assessment of borrowers’ credit profiles, income verification, and property appraisals to determine loan viability and terms.

Historically, Homeside Financial has developed as a lender within the U.S. housing finance landscape, emphasizing customer service, regulatory compliance, and risk management in its lending activities. The organization typically engages in the origination process, processing, underwriting collaboration, and loan closing, ensuring documentation adheres to applicable federal and state requirements. Operational scope spans multiple loan programs designed for diverse borrower needs, with an emphasis on efficient communication between borrowers, real estate professionals, and the underwriting team. The focus remains on delivering structured financing solutions aligned with established lending standards and procedural integrity.
